poweredby_mediawiki_88x31 Well hello!  I'll have more information on Stars Beyond Reach later in the week.  But for the moment, I wanted to give a quick important announcement about our wiki.  Previously it was invite-only, and mainly edited by staff.  Consequently it was often out of date.

Now it's open to anyone to edit, although you do still have to create an account (to hopefully keep spambots out).  There are certain pages -- mainly release notes -- that are protected from editing by anyone except admins.  Believe it or not, I didn't know how to set any of that up previously, hence us never really having this open before.

Thanks to Dominus Arbitrationis for setting all this up, and getting things upgraded and kicked off at all.  And teaching me a thing or two in the process, as well.  You can PM him through the forums or contact him through the Special:EmailUser page on the wiki.  He wanted me to emphasize that this is a work in progress at the moment, so some aspects of it are still being set up right now.

There's also some sort of slowdown on the wiki itself performance-wise right now, which I think is probably database-related.  I'm working with Rackspace on getting that figured out.

But if you've been wanting to update stats on AI War ships, or write a tutorial for TLF or AI War or whatever, or provide strategy advice on whatever game -- now you're more than welcome to!  A good wiki is the lifeblood of a lot of other similar games, so I'm really glad that we finally have something properly set up here.
